⭐️ GPlay Reviews MCP Server

License: MIT TypeScript MCP

A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for accessing and analyzing Google Play Store reviews. Developed by Kir Gor (2025).

🚀 Features

  • Rating Filters: Query reviews by star rating, date ranges, and more
  • Advanced Search: Find reviews containing specific keywords or phrases
  • Reply Management: Post and track replies to user feedback
  • Automated Analytics: Generate insights on review sentiment and trends
  • Language Support: Filter reviews by language and region
  • Device Analytics: Understand user issues by device type and OS version
  • Integration Ready: Works seamlessly with Claude and other MCP clients
  • Complete Type Safety: Fully typed TypeScript codebase with interfaces

📋 Requirements

  • Node.js 18+
  • Google Play Developer API credentials
  • An MCP client (like Claude AI)

🔧 Installation

Clone the Repository

git clone https://github.com/Kirill812/GPlay_reviews_MCP_server.git
cd GPlay_reviews_MCP_server

Install Dependencies

npm install

Google Play API Setup

  1. Create a service account in Google Cloud Console
  2. Enable the Google Play Developer API
  3. Generate and download your credentials
  4. Link your service account to your Google Play Developer account

Configuration

  1. Create a .env file based on the example:
cp .env.example .env
  1. Set the path to your Google Play API credentials in .env:
GOOGLE_PLAY_CREDENTIALS_PATH=/path/to/your/credentials.json
LOG_LEVEL=info
STORAGE_DIR=data
USE_MOCK_DATA=false

📝 API Documentation

MCP Tools

get_reviews

Retrieves reviews for a specific app with comprehensive filtering options.

// Example: Get 5-star reviews from the last week
{
  "appPackage": "com.example.app",
  "filter": {
    "minRating": 5,
    "maxRating": 5,
    "startDate": "2025-03-15T00:00:00Z",
    "limit": 20
  }
}

// Example: Get all 1-star reviews in English
{
  "appPackage": "com.example.app",
  "filter": {
    "minRating": 1,
    "maxRating": 1,
    "languages": ["en"],
    "limit": 50
  }
}

search_reviews

Search for reviews containing specific text across all apps or within a specific app.

// Example: Search for reviews mentioning "crash"
{
  "query": "crash",
  "appPackage": "com.example.app", // Optional
  "limit": 20
}

// Example: Find reviews about battery issues
{
  "query": "battery drain",
  "filter": {
    "minRating": 1,
    "maxRating": 3
  }
}

post_reply

Post a reply to a specific review.

{
  "reviewId": "abc123xyz",
  "replyText": "Thank you for your feedback! We're looking into this issue and will have a fix in our next update."
}

MCP Resources

  • googleplay://apps - List all accessible apps
  • googleplay://reviews/{appPackage} - Get reviews for a specific app
  • googleplay://reviews/{appPackage}/{reviewId} - Get details of a specific review
  • googleplay://stats/{appPackage} - Get review statistics for an app
